Fully Funded : Apply for the Migration Management Diploma Programme (MMDP) 2027 in the Netherlands

Applications are open for the Migration Management Diploma Programme (MMDP) 2027, a fully funded professional training opportunity offered by the United Nations University – Maastricht Economic and Social Research Institute on Innovation and Technology (UNU-MERIT).

The three-month programme will take place in Maastricht, the Netherlands, from 5 April to 24 June 2027. It combines academic learning with practical exercises, interactive sessions and field visits designed to strengthen participants’ understanding of contemporary migration policy and management.

About the Migration Management Diploma Programme

The Migration Management Diploma Programme has been offered by UNU-MERIT since 2013 as a capacity-building initiative for government officials and policymakers involved in migration and asylum.

The full-time programme uses lectures, practical workshops, interactive discussions and problem-based learning to help participants develop both theoretical knowledge and practical skills that can be applied in their professional roles.

Participants will also have opportunities to engage with migration institutions and policymakers through field visits across Europe.

Programme Structure

The MMDP is organized around three core courses, with each course running for approximately four weeks:

Introduction to Migration Studies

This course introduces participants to major concepts, trends and issues in migration studies and provides a foundation for understanding contemporary migration dynamics.

Migration and Development

Participants examine the relationship between migration and development, including issues such as labour migration, diaspora engagement and the role of migration in economic and social development.

Migration Policy

This component explores migration governance and policymaking, including international migration law, policy coherence, global migration governance and migration scenario building.

Other topics covered throughout the programme include:

  • Migration data
  • International migration law
  • Labour migration
  • Diaspora engagement
  • Policy coherence
  • Global migration governance
  • Migration scenario building

Participants are expected to commit approximately 40 hours per week, covering contact hours, practical activities and individual preparation.

European Field Visits

A distinctive part of the programme is its field visits, which expose participants to migration management from national, regional and international perspectives.

The programme includes visits to institutions such as:

  • Dutch government ministries in The Hague
  • European Union institutions in Brussels
  • United Nations and other intergovernmental organizations in Geneva

These visits provide participants with opportunities to understand how migration policies are developed and implemented at different levels.

The programme is funded by the European Union through the Migration Partnership Facility (MPF) of the International Centre for Migration Policy Development (ICMPD).

Successful applicants are expected to be notified of the selection outcome in mid-October 2026.

Program Benefits
Fully Funded Scholarship

- Selected participants will receive a fully funded scholarship covering the major costs associated with participating in the programme.

The scholarship provides support for:

 - International flights

-  Accommodation

-  Visa fees

-  Meals and daily living expenses

-  Health insurance

-  Costs associated with programme field trips

- This makes the MMDP an opportunity for eligible government officials and civil servants to undertake specialized training in the Netherlands without having to cover the main participation and travel expenses themselves.
Eligibility Criteria
- The programme is intended for government officials, civil servants and policymakers working in migration management and asylum-related areas.

- Applicants must be working in an eligible country within one of the programme's target regions:

- Applicants should consult the official programme brochure for the complete eligibility requirements and required supporting documents.
Eligible Countries
EU Southern Neighbourhood

Algeria, Egypt, Israel, Jordan, Lebanon, Libya, Morocco, Palestine, Syria and Tunisia.

Sub-Saharan Africa

Angola, Benin, Botswana, Burkina Faso, Burundi, Cabo Verde, Cameroon, Central African Republic, Chad, Comoros, Congo, Côte d’Ivoire, Democratic Republic of Congo, Djibouti, Equatorial Guinea, Eritrea, Eswatini, Ethiopia, Gabon, Ghana, Guinea, Guinea-Bissau, Kenya, Lesotho, Liberia, Madagascar, Mali, Mauritania, Mauritius, Mozambique, Namibia, Niger, Nigeria, Malawi, Rwanda, São Tomé and Príncipe, Senegal, Seychelles, Sierra Leone, Somalia, South Africa, South Sudan, Sudan, Tanzania, The Gambia, Togo, Uganda, Zambia and Zimbabwe.

Silk Route

Afghanistan, Bangladesh, India, Iran, Iraq, Pakistan and Sri Lanka.

Central Asia

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an, Turkmenistan and Uzbekistan.
